The Boston College Eagles have enjoyed a lot of success on the hardwood for decades, but this is a team that is on their way to what could be their worst season in the last few decades, or more. Steve Donahue has lost all five starters from a year ago and assembled a huge recruiting class, but the quality simply is not here. The Eagles are justifiably picked last in the ACC. They have already lost by over 20 points each to in-state rivals Holy Cross and Umass. Penn State is off to a 5-2 start and has the best player on the floor in Tim Frazier at 19.1 ppg and six boards. The Nitany Lions have been tough off a loss at 15-5-1 ATS in their last 21, while the Eagles are not biting as a home dog at 3-7 ATS in their last ten as a home dog of 6.5 or less. Penn State gets the call in this one.
